Не получается реализовать SUBJ
Пробую так :
....
....
if ( ! ($params{$_} =~ /((\w+)\@(\w+)){1}(\,((\w+)\@(\w+))+)*/) )
{
die "Error : parameter \"$_\" is not CSV string\n";
}
....
....
Не работает!?
Мои предположения по поводу этого выражения :
((\w+)\@(\w+)){1} - Это ровно одно совпадение типа user@domain
(\,((\w+)\@(\w+)){1})* - Это ноль или более совпадений вида ,user@domain
В чём моя ошибка?
И ещё - где можно посмотреть примеры наиболее часто употребляемых
регулярных выражений?
Имеется ввиду не синтаксис, а готовые шаблоны например для email,ip...
Ответ на:
комментарий
от anonymous
Ответ на:
комментарий
от kri


Ответ на:
комментарий
от anonymous
Ответ на:
комментарий
от aton
Ответ на:
комментарий
от anonymous
Ответ на:
комментарий
от anonymous

Ответ на:
комментарий
от anonymous

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Регулярное выражение для IP адреса (2007)
- Форум сгенерировать строку, удовлетворяющую регулярному выражению (2011)
- Форум Bitrix веб-сервис (2022)
- Форум Регулярное выражение, засекающее конкретный IP-адрес (2019)
- Форум Регулярные выражения - заменить все переносы строк (2024)
- Форум Частичное совпадение строки с регулярным выражением. (2012)
- Форум Проблема разбором строки и регулярными выражениями!!! (2004)
- Форум Регулярные выражения, сортировка списков. Посоветуйте, пожалуйста, инструмент. (2009)
- Форум [регулярные выражения] извлечение подстроки из найденной строки ? (2010)
- Форум grep с регулярным выражением в несколько строк (2007)